The fresh pattern starts off with medium length and medium volume and strong backends. It was after a 3-game, 5-players/team league, and by the time I got to bowl, the pattern was pretty broken down and short but the volume of oil wasn't bad. There was light carrydown as well.

It's drilled: approximately 4 x 4 1/2(MB), pin 3 1/2" above midline

I prtty sure with overturning the ball and that slow speed you are never going to "see" the pocket on that lane condition.

try not to overturn the ball and pick it up a little on speed. too much muscle, not enough free swing.
